When making a domestic landscape, one of the most important step is to put a strategy on paper. Establishing a master strategy will certainly conserve you time and money and is more probable to cause a successful design. A master strategy is created via the 'design process': a step-by-step technique that thinks about the ecological problems, your needs, and the aspects and principles of design.


Some Of Landscapers


The 5 steps of the style procedure consist of: 1) performing a website stock and analysis, 2) determining your requirements, 3) developing practical layouts, 4) establishing conceptual design strategies, and 5) drawing a final design strategy. The very first three steps establish the aesthetic, useful, and gardening demands for the design. The last two steps then use those demands to the development of the final landscape strategy.

The sort of soil figures out the nutrients and moisture readily available to the plants. It is always best to utilize plants that will certainly flourish in the existing dirt. Soil can be amended, change is often expensive and the majority of times ineffective. Existing greenery can give hints to the dirt type. Where plants grow well, keep in mind the dirt conditions and utilize plants with comparable growing needs.


The Ultimate Guide To Landscapers


Topography and drain need to additionally be kept in mind and all water drainage troubles dealt with in the proposed layout. A great style will move water far from your house and re-route it to various other locations of the lawn. Climate concerns begin with temperature level: plants have to have the ability to make it through the typical high and, most notably, the ordinary reduced temperatures for the area.




Sun/shade patterns, the quantity and length of exposure to sunlight or shade (Number 1), produce microclimates (in some cases called microhabitats). Recording website conditions and existing plant life on a base map will reveal the place of microclimates in the backyard. Plants generally fall under one or 2 of four microclimate categories-full sunlight, partial Click This Link shade, shade, and deep color.

This is called "feeling of place", which suggests it fits with the surroundings. There are both type styles and design motifs. Every garden needs to have a form theme, but not all gardens have a design motif. Lots of domestic gardens have no particular style other than to mix with the residence by duplicating details from the design such as materials, color, and form.


In a type style the organization and shape of the spaces in the yard is based either on the form of the residence, the form of the areas between the house and the home limits, or a favorite form of the homeowner. The kind motif determines the form and organization (the layout) of the spaces and the web links between them.

Style is typically the key resource of a theme, however motifs can also stand for a time, a society, a place, or a feeling, such as calmness or peace. The benefit to using a typical style theme is the well-known collection of forms and aspects have actually historically worked well together and sustained the examination of time.


Official architectural and garden designs that can be made use of for inspiration include French, Spanish, Italian, and Middle Eastern. Much less official designs include Oriental, English, and American. Style styles can additionally apply to the planting plan and might consist of exotic, desert, field, woodland, marsh, or coastal plantings. Motifs can be as straightforward as a color mix or plants with an unique personality- such as grasses-used consistently in the make-up.
